Trk Inhibitor
LPM4870108 is a potent pan-Trk inhibitor, targeting wild-type and mutant variants with IC50 values of 0.2 nM for TrkC, 2.4 nM for TrkA, 3.5 nM for TrkAG595R, and 2.3 nM for TrkAG667C. It demonstrates selectivity for Trk over ALK, with an IC50 of 182 nM. LPM4870108 exhibits significant anti-tumor activity, making it a valuable tool for studying Trk-related oncogenic signaling pathways and developing targeted cancer therapies.

Product Information
Catalog NumA34992
FormulaC20H19FN6O3
Molecular Weight410.40
CAS Number2803679-07-2
SMILESO=C1C2=C3N(C=CC(N4[C@@H](C5=CC(F)=CN=C5OCC6(N1)CC6)COCC4)=N3)N=C2
